Abstract
In a prospective study over a period of 5 months (July - November, 1982), 506 patients were treated at a District General Hospital for a sports related injury. All the patients were seen initially in the Casual Department and the majority of attendances (58) were due to injuries caused by the two principal contact sports - Association and Rugby football. There were 294 patients aged 21 or less and 45 (9) were aged 15. The study was intended to provide a summary that would quantify the local problem and assess both the efficicacy of the existing system and the need for a specialist sports injury service.
